Christopher Rungkat

No discussion about Indonesian tennis is complete without mentioning Christopher Rungkat. He's been a mainstay in Indonesian tennis for years, achieving significant milestones and representing the country with pride. Known for his exceptional doubles skills, Christopher has won medals at the Southeast Asian Games and has competed in prestigious international tournaments. His experience and leadership make him a valuable asset to the Indonesian team. Christopher's longevity in the sport is a testament to his dedication, resilience, and love for the game. The Challenges Faced by Indonesian Male Tennis Players

Despite the talent and potential, Indonesian male tennis players face several challenges. These challenges can hinder their progress and make it difficult for them to compete at the highest levels. Let's take a look at some of the main obstacles:

Limited Funding and Resources

One of the biggest challenges is the limited funding and resources available for tennis development in Indonesia. Compared to other sports, tennis often receives less financial support, which can impact the quality of training facilities, coaching, and tournament opportunities. This lack of resources can make it difficult for players to improve their skills and gain the experience needed to compete internationally.

Lack of Exposure to International Competition

Another challenge is the lack of exposure to international competition. Indonesian players often have limited opportunities to compete in international tournaments, which can hinder their development and prevent them from gaining valuable experience. The cost of travel and accommodation can be prohibitive, making it difficult for players to participate in overseas events. This lack of exposure can also affect their ranking and limit their chances of qualifying for major tournaments.

Need for Better Coaching and Training

There is also a need for better coaching and training programs in Indonesia. While there are many talented coaches in the country, there is a need for more specialized training and development programs to help players reach their full potential. This includes access to advanced training techniques, sports science support, and mental conditioning. Investing in coaching education and development is crucial for improving the overall standard of tennis in Indonesia.
